Как удалить проприетарные драйверы ATI?
Я установил 11.10 и проприетарные драйверы ATI, использующие "дополнительные драйверы". Производительность моей системы абсолютно ужасна, и этого не должно быть. Я попытался удалить проприетарные драйверы с помощью инструмента "Дополнительные драйверы", и, похоже, их удалили. Однако после перезагрузки я не могу вернуться на рабочий стол должным образом (панель и панель запуска пропадают). Это не похоже на изолированную проблему в 11.XX. В этом руководстве рассказывается, как восстановить рабочий стол (панель и панель запуска), но это руководство не решает мою проблему.
Всякий раз, когда я делаю sudo unity --reset
он проходит через свои нормальные процессы, пока не зависнет в setting update "run_key"
и никогда не пройдет мимо этого. Я должен переустановить проприетарные драйверы, используя jockey-text
или же jockey-gtk
чтобы вернуться на свой рабочий стол.
Интересно, что производительность системы кажется улучшенной, пока она находится в "сломанном" состоянии (отсутствует панель и панель запуска).
Я думаю, что восстановление драйверов по умолчанию может решить мои проблемы, но я не могу понять, как это сделать.
5 ответов
Попробуйте полностью удалить драйверы ATI из вашей системы:
sudo apt-get purge "fglrx.*"
Удалите свой xorg.conf
sudo rm /etc/X11/xorg.conf
Переустановите xorg полностью
sudo apt-get install --reinstall xserver-xorg-core libgl1-mesa-glx:i386 libgl1-mesa-dri:i386 libgl1-mesa-glx:amd64 libgl1-mesa-dri:amd64
Переконфигурируйте Xorg
sudo dpkg-reconfigure xserver-xorg
перезагружать
sudo reboot
Вас должно приветствовать lightdm, по умолчанию все будет так же, как при новой установке.
Удалите драйверы, .deb или обычную установку (если файл не найден, игнорируйте его)
sudo sh /usr/share/ati/fglrx-uninstall.sh
sudo apt-get remove --purge fglrx fglrx_* fglrx-amdcccle* fglrx-dev*
Удалите свой xorg.conf
sudo rm /etc/X11/xorg.conf
Переустановите xorg
sudo apt-get install --reinstall xserver-xorg-core libgl1-mesa-glx libgl1-mesa-dri libgl1-mesa-glx libgl1-mesa-dri
Настроить Xorg
sudo dpkg-reconfigure xserver-xorg
Перезагрузка:
sudo reboot
После перезагрузки все пакеты fglrx исчезнут, вы будете использовать открытый исходный код по умолчанию.
Для получения дополнительной информации о том, как удалить / добавить / заменить драйверы ATI в вашей системе, уже есть очень хороший пост с этими шагами.
Чтобы удалить все текущие пакеты fglrx из вашей системы
Если какой-либо из них возвращает ошибки, такие как file not found
или же package not found
, игнорируй это.
Запустите эти команды в терминале (Ctrl+Alt+T):
sudo sh /usr/share/ati/fglrx-uninstall.sh
sudo apt-get remove --purge fglrx fglrx_\* fglrx-amdcccle\* fglrx-dev\*
Вот примечания к выпуску для водителя.
Что касается их инструкций, удаление:
aticonfig --uninstall
В качестве альтернативы, деинсталляция может быть запущена с разрешениями суперпользователя с помощью следующих команд:
sh ati-driver-installer-x86.x86_64.run --uninstall
sh /usr/share/ati/amd-uninstall.sh
Эти проклятые драйверы AMD ATI малинового цвета! Во второй раз я попытался установить и получил некоторые глюки / ошибки. К счастью, мне удалось довольно легко удалить его после того, как сбой / черный экран застрял при входе в систему.
Также получал
One or more files have been altered since installation. Uninstall will not be completed. See /etc/ati/fglrx-uninstall.log for details.
Выполнение следующего работало для меня из оболочки восстановления root
sh /usr/share/ati/amd-uninstall.sh --foce
или же
sudo sh /usr/share/ati/amd-uninstall.sh --foce
затем перезагрузите компьютер.